Without specific details of the heparin protocol, it's not possible to provide an accurate loading dose required for the client who weighs 80 kg. Heparin dosing can vary depending on the indication for use (e.g., treatment or prophylaxis of thrombosis), the presence of any underlying conditions, and the specific protocol being followed by the healthcare institution. Common initial loading doses for heparin can range from 3,000 to 5,000 units, administered intravenously.
